Is trademark registration the same as enforcement?
No. Registration establishes the protected right, while enforcement addresses infringement, misuse or unauthorised commercial activity.
What should be preserved when infringement is suspected?
Keep dated screenshots, product samples, advertisements, invoices, marketplace listings and communications without altering the original evidence.
